Abstract
Double Youden rectangles of sizes 4 x 5 and 5 x 6 are classified into species, each comprising 1, 2 or 4 transformation sets. The species and transformation sets are fully enumerated. For size 4 x 5 there are 2 species, each comprising a single transformation set; for size 5 x 6 there are 14 species and 38 transformation sets. The full automorphism groups are found for the members of each species.
